While both are research peptides without FDA approval, they differ significantly in origin, mechanism, and research background: Property TB-500 BPC-157 Origin Thymosin Beta-4 (thymus) Body Protection Compound (gastric juice) Amino Acids 43 15 Primary Mechanism Actin regulation, cell migration Angiogenesis, nitric oxide modulation WADA Status Prohibited (S2) Not currently prohibited FDA Status Not approved Not approved For a comprehensive comparison of mechanisms, research backgrounds, and combination research rationale, see our detailed BPC-157 vs TB-500 research comparison
